Tender Description
This tender from Multan Electric Power Company (MEPCO) invites bids for the disposal of a redundant 66KV transmission line located in Multan. The project involves the removal and sale of various components including AAAC Racoon and ACSR Coyote conductors, disc insulators, towers, earth wire, weight dampers, dead end clamps, and suspension clamps. The disposal is on an 'as is where is' basis, allowing bidders to inspect the site during working hours.
The transmission line components are substantial in weight and volume, requiring careful handling and transport logistics. The site is under the jurisdiction of the SS&T Division MEPCO R.Y. Khan, with the disposal process managed by the GSO Circle in Multan. Bidders should be prepared for the technical challenges of dismantling and moving heavy electrical infrastructure safely and efficiently.
Interested bidders must ensure compliance with PEC registration and maintain an active FBR ATL status for the fiscal year 2025-26. A non-refundable tender fee of Rs.2000 is required along with a Call Deposit Receipt (CDR) as earnest money. The tender process follows PPRA Rules 2004, emphasizing transparency and adherence to procurement regulations.
The submission deadline is set for 26th March 2026 at 11:00 AM, with bid opening at 11:30 AM on the same day at the office of the Superintending Engineer GSO Circle MEPCO Multan. Bidders should submit sealed bids and attend the public opening session. The office address for submission and inquiries is the Chief Engineer GSO Circle Qasim Pur Colony Multan.
